Output 672c26a877e34ce6f597028be2fa09406bbfb75530e65f42daac5bf41eb6df5f:1

value
265780536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d11ee454f7b7a9829e28d2d901fabd7308548f OP_EQUAL
address
MDY1y6Doy6d8NBBXdU3YZ85dqzmLedAB8z
transaction
672c26a877e34ce6f597028be2fa09406bbfb75530e65f42daac5bf41eb6df5f
spent
true